Normally only changed pages re-render, so reviews are cheap. But if the dependency cache gets poisoned, someone has to trigger a full rebuild via the break-glass console, and that bypasses normal auth entirely. Don't approve cache-invalidation changes without checking the graph diff. If you ever need the console yourself, it unlocks with the emergency passphrase, which we keep pinned just under this section for reviewers on rotation.

vault phrase of haweg-kaweg = fenok-pelox-gilys-novdor-gileth

Finance Review Summary — Second-Source Supplier Search

Sales leads: the search for a backup supplier for Torvane casings is underway. Three candidates shortlisted — Quillbrook Metals, Hadderly Forge, and Ostrem Fabrication. Unit costs run 4–9% above our current source, offset by lower freight from the Brindmoor plant. Qualification samples due in six weeks. Expect no pricing changes this quarter.

The strategic context for this search appears below.

board note of fajof-tahag: Headcount on the Quenir team goes from 65 to 71 by the end of December. Gross margin on Quenir came in at 35 percent against a plan of 28 percent.

Ticket: Splitpane diff viewer chokes on files over 40MB. Viewer spins, tab crashes, no error surfaced. Regression from the syntax-highlight prefetch change. Workaround: raw mode renders fine. Fix: lazy-load hunks past 5MB, cap highlighting at 10k lines. Verified on the Corvid staging box against three sample repos. Needs sign-off before Thursday's cut. The candidate build that passed verification is listed below.

build token for kahop-yafof: htk21_5a995f047b538db58c4a4